    Oregon State had absolutely no answer for Oregon's offense. None. Once Oregon State realized in the second quarter they couldn't run the same rushing scheme without Jacquizz Rogers, they were three touchdowns behind, and even though they scored on the majority of their drives, they couldn't stop the Ducks long enough to get closer than 13 points. And they traded touchdowns for the rest of the game, but the Ducks would answer with huge play after huge play. They averaged roughly 12 yards a carry, and had 4 - 6 runs over 50 yards. Oregon State couldn't tackle Oregon's QB, the Ducks' RBs or their WR's, I've never seen so many missed tackles in my life.
